If you’re looking for a TUI alternative to Devdocs/Zeal/Dash, you are in the right place. Dedoc Dedoc is a small CLI tool for fetching documentation from the Devdocs API. It’s written in Rust and it just works. Commands dedoc fetch - Get the latest metainfo of available documentations. dedoc list - List all available documentation, have to be run after dedoc fetch. dedoc download <doc> - Download the documentation. dedoc search <query> - Search for a documentation....
